js Test suite failed to run Jest encountered an unexpected token This usually means that you are trying to import a file which Jest cannot parse, Vue3 script setup "export default { SyntaxError: Unexpected token 'export'" #416 New issue Closed How to fix Vite build / syntax error "Unexpected token" in third party dependencies? Asked 2 years, 9 months ago Modified 2 years, 7 months ago Viewed 18k times Uncaught SyntaxError: Unexpected token 'export'Notifications You must be signed in to change notification settings Fork 7. For a basic project, that's all that's needed. 0版本 打包后报错 Uncaught SyntaxError: Unexpected token ? 当我降到 3. 9, my production build is not working in old browsers, despite using vite legacy plugin. js:130367:1) Looking at the generated file, this line refers to: export In this post, I'm not going to explain how to configure react-testing-library and Jest, there is a lot of useful information about it. It told us that the export keyword isn’t available when importing the bundled JavaScript into the browser. js to the <h2>Why Does This Happen?</h2> <p> When running Jest tests with <code>tsx</code> (or <code>jsx</code>) React components, you might Jest SyntaxError Unexpected Token: Learn how to fix the Jest SyntaxError Unexpected Token error with step-by-step instructions and code examples. Jest uses Babel to compile JavaScript ES Modules to CommonJS, using the When importing a javascript based vue component inside of typescript vue component I receive the following error: Test suite failed to run Unless you run Babel or Webpack to build your project, a vanilla Express project commonly uses the CommonJS syntax, so the export keyword My production build is failing to load with an error: Uncaught SyntaxError: Unexpected token 'export' (at index. 5k 34 Another easier option to solve this problem is jest-svg-transformer. 6ba19733. g. config. By default, One such issue is the SyntaxError: Unexpected token 'export' when working with Jest. <anonymous>":function(module,exports,require,__dirname,__filename,jest){export * from Jest tests are failing because of an unknown unexpected token "export" Asked 2 years, 5 months ago Modified 6 months ago Viewed 11k times To solve the "Uncaught SyntaxError Unexpected token 'export'" error, set the `type` of your `<script />` tags to `module`. This happens e. Press space again to drop the item in its new position, or press escape to cancel. Reverting back to 3. Because vitest does not export the Jest globals (like describe), you can either set globals: true, or manually import the required keywords in your test. When I run jest, I get the following error: Jest encountered an unexpected token This usually means that you are trying to import a file wh. The SyntaxError: Unexpected Token 'export' error in Jest TypeScript projects can be a common roadblock, but by understanding the root causes and following the usage methods, Make sure this is a Vite issue and not a framework-specific issue. This guide will help you troubleshoot the error and get React : Uncaught SyntaxError: Unexpected token 'export' Asked 1 year, 4 months ago Modified 1 year, 4 months ago Viewed 960 times Issue : I am using ts-jest to test my typescript library. json when using create-react-app. 2. json file. js:1 ({"Object. This tutorial shows you how we fixed it! Vite creates a modern bundle using ECMAScript modules. If you're seeing this error due to a third-party package that's using ES modules, you may need to tell Jest to transform that package. Describe the bug After upgrading from Vite 3. The Answered by mkhoussid on Oct 17, 2022 This was fixed, initially, with vite-jest, and then I returned just jest and added vite-plugin-environment Have you configured jest together with react-testing-library and now gotten Jest SyntaxError: Unexpected token 'export' when building? I tried Jest encountered an unexpected token Jest failed to parse a file. To solve the "Uncaught SyntaxError Unexpected token 'export'" error, set the type property to module in your package. It told us that the export keyword isn’t available when importing the bundled JavaScript into the browser. I have issues with Jest picking up an internal library, Jest would display Jest setup "SyntaxError: Unexpected token export" Asked 8 years, 10 months ago Modified 2 years, 1 month ago Viewed 96k times 无法解析模块 SyntaxError: Unexpected token 'export' #11085 Unanswered ghost asked this question in Q&A ghost D:\Projects\proj\packages\db-client\dist\index. All modern browsers support ECMAScript modules. when your code or its dependencies use non-standard JavaScript syntax, or when Jest is not The Headache If you Google "jest unexpected token", there are several signs that this is a really nasty issue: There are a great many threads on vite-node SyntaxError: Unexpected token 'export' #2579 New issue Closed as not planned Describe the bug vite 4. While dragging, use the arrow keys to move the item. 4. In this comprehensive guide, we'll help you understand the cause of this error and provide a step-by-step A: To fix the syntax error “unexpected token ‘export'” in Jest, you will need to make sure that the variable or function that you are trying to export is declared in the current scope. Just install it: npm i -D jest-svg-transformer or yarn add -D jest-svg-transformer And add to the jest. 7 to 4. 0版本后 打包就是正常的 用的语言是react 15 For anyone using create-react-app, only certain jest configurations can be changed in package. 7 fixes the issue, so ES Modules use the export syntax to export a module, while CommonJS uses the exports object. To pick up a draggable item, press the space bar. This time I'm going TypeScript Jest: Unexpected Token Export I'm trying to run unit tests for a TypeScript project which uses another TypeScript project I've created as a FAIL src/index. test. For example, if it's a Vue SFC related bug, it should likely be reported to vuejs/core When running the Jest JavaScript testing framework in a React app, you may encounter an error such as the following: Jest failed to parse a file.
j5thulkw
kv7vgyvn
70shcvx8
zuzpreyc
u2aqy900
wu8xoxr9u
ihxfmk
fgi9dk
ubzlq
an9je
j5thulkw
kv7vgyvn
70shcvx8
zuzpreyc
u2aqy900
wu8xoxr9u
ihxfmk
fgi9dk
ubzlq
an9je